- The estimates of national and per capita income are taken at some constant base year prices for the purpose of comparing national income and per capita incomes over different years. This is done to eliminate the effect of any change in the price level of the country.
- Indias per capita net national income (at current prices) for 2022-23 stands at INR 172,000, according to estimates from the National Statistical Office (NSO). This marks an almost 100 percent increase from the per capita income in 2014-15 – INR 86,647 – when the Narendra Modi government first came to power. Per capita incomes dipped during the outbreak of COVID-19, but picked up in 2021-22 and 2022-23.
- Indias gross national income at current prices was INR 222.5 trillion in FY 2022-23, according to estimates from Statista.
